Bug in latest Adobe Reader version (2023.001.20064). Playing video files not possible anymore?

  • March 24, 2023
  • 1 reply
  • 2053 views

As I updated to the latest version of Adobe Reader, I could no longer play videos (.mp4 container format, h. 264 codec) in my pdf files.
In previous versions of the Adobe Reader I had no problem playing the video in exactly the same pdf file. Now with version 2023.001.20064 it doesn't work anymore.
Is this a bug or is the playback of videos in pdfs simply not supported anymore?

 

I would appreciate your experience on the topic with the new version. Christian

Correct answer AkanchhaS8194121

Hi @Christian29052527 

 

Thank you for reporting this to us.

As confirmed that you have started experiencing this issue with the latest version only. So, we'd like you to perform a couple of troubleshooting steps to see if that helps you get all the functions back:

1- Navigate to Reader>Edit>Preferences>Security (Enhanced)>disable "Protected Mode at Startup" and "Enhanced Security">OK>Reboot Reader

Note: these changes are only for testing purposes. Once tested, please change it back to the previous setting.

2- Navigate to Edit>Preferences> Multimedia & 3D> select the below option> OK
